摘要
When functional genomics first appeared on the scene, the ability to perform global gene expression and protein profiling was hailed as a revolutionary new way to study biologic systems, likely to result in dramatic new discoveries. As time has passed, DNA microarrays and mass spectrometry have been used to generate huge amounts of data, and databases are overflowing with information. But how well is functional genomics living up to its promises, and has all this data resulted in an improved understanding of biologic processes' This article puts forward a perspective on what is required to ensure that data generated by microarrays and mass spectrometry provide real insights into how genes and proteins function and how this relates to the host response to infection.
